Re: 1926-S VAM 3K2

There is more to this story than I had initially thought. After looking at my coins, VAM 3K1 came first, followed by EDS VAM 3K2 (your coin) then LDS VAM 3K2 (my discovery coin), then VAM 3K3, which is paired with a new obverse die. My VAM 3K1 has minor rev die polishing, but not nearly as dramatic ...
